A Wide Range of Functions Allow Flexible Setting of the Monitoring Area.
Allows the Setting of a Protective Area with a
Radius of 4 Meters and a Warning Area with
a Radius of 15 Meters.
It is possible to set both a protective area with a maximum radius of 4
meters, which prevents the machine from operating when entry is
detected, and a warning area with a maximum radius of 15 meters,
which monitors and warns of people approaching the machine.
Because the OS3101 warns with indicators, sirens, and other means
that something has entered the warning area, it makes it possible to
prevent unintended stops. Two patterns of protective and warning
area combinations can also be set to meet various needs.

An Array of 16 Intrusion Indicators and an
LED Display Show the OS3101 Condition at a
Glance.
When the OS3101 detects an object entering the protective area, the
intrusion indicators immediately light in red. The positions of the lit
indicators from among the total of 16 indicators show the direction of
the intrusion. The LED status indicators and 2-digit numerical,
self-diagnostic display show the condition of the OS3101 with a single
glance.

Even Complicated Areas Can Be Easily Set
with Software
Highly flexible protective and warning areas can be set to match the
shape of the work area, allowing for the presence of machines and
other equipment. Area parameters are selected from semicircular,
rectangular, or polygonal.
A teaching function also allows the OS3101's scanning data to be
edited and registered as area setting data. These functions bring
considerable flexibility and ease to area setting.

Category 3 Safety Circuits Can Be Set
without Using the Controller
Two high-capacity PNP transistor control outputs allow direct
connection of output equipment such as safety relays and contactors
with rated current up to 625 mA at 24 VDC.
The OS3101 also features an external device monitor (EDM) that
makes it possible to configure safety circuits to the Category 3 level
without having to use the Controller.
Response Time from 80 ms to a
Maximum of 680 ms
The response time can be set for use in locations subject to special
conditions, such as spattering in welding stations. This reduces the
chances of the spattering material being mistakenly detected and
stopping the machine, thus helping to improve productivity.
